We all know that the cause of death of some celebrities is depression. Depression is also called depressive disorder, which is characterized by significant and persistent low mood.

The depression can range from melancholy to grief, low self-esteem, depression, and even pessimism and world-weariness. There may be suicidal attempts or behaviors; even stupor; some cases have obvious anxiety

and motor agitation; in severe cases, psychotic symptoms such as hallucinations and delusions may occur. So let’s take a look at what happens when you have depression!

1. Causes and related factors

To date, the cause of depression is not very clear, but it is certain that many biological, psychological and social environmental factors are involved in the pathogenesis of depression. biology

Factors mainly involve genetics, neurobiochemistry, neuroendocrine, and neural regeneration. The psychological susceptibility closely related to depression is pre-morbid personality traits, such as depressive temperament.

. Encountering stressful life events in adulthood is an important trigger for the onset of clinically significant depressive episodes. However, these factors do not work alone.

, emphasizing that the interaction between genetics and environmental or stress factors, as well as the timing of this interaction, have an important impact on the occurrence of depression.

Genetics

Studies have shown that the prevalence of depression in relatives of patients is 10 to 30 times higher than that in ordinary families, and the closer the blood relationship, the higher the prevalence: 14% for parents, children, brothers and sisters, 14% for uncles and 14% for uncles.

Aunts, uncles, grandparents, etc. account for 4.8%, and cousins ​​account for 3.6%. For monozygotic twins, it is 46%, and for dizygotic twins, it is 20%. [3] It can be seen that depression is closely related to genetics.

2. Clinical manifestations

Depression can manifest as a single or repeated depressive episode. The following are the main manifestations of a depressive episode.

1. Depressed mood

The main manifestations are significant and persistent low mood, depression and pessimism. In mild cases, people feel depressed, unhappy, and have a loss of interest; in severe cases, people feel desperate, pessimistic, and feel that every day is a year.

Life is worse than death. The depressed mood of typical patients has a rhythmic change from heavier in the morning to lighter at night. On the basis of depressed mood, patients will have a lower self-evaluation, a sense of uselessness, hopelessness,

Feelings of helplessness and worthlessness are often accompanied by self-blame and guilt. In severe cases, delusions of guilt and hypochondriasis may occur, and some patients may experience hallucinations.

2. Slow thinking

The patient's thinking and association are slow, his reaction is unsuccessful, his train of thought is blocked, and he feels that his "brain is like a rusty machine" and "his brain is like covered with a layer of paste." Clinically,

There is a decrease in active speech, a noticeable slowing of speech speed, a deep voice, difficulty in conversation, and in severe cases, smooth communication is impossible.

3. Decreased willpower

The patient's volitional activity was significantly and persistently inhibited. Clinical manifestations include slow behavior, passive and lazy life, unwillingness to do things, unwillingness to interact with people around, often sitting alone, or

Stay in bed all day, live alone, alienate relatives and friends, and avoid socializing. In severe cases, they even neglect their physiological needs such as eating and drinking and personal hygiene, become unkempt and untidy, and even develop into

The patient does not speak, does not move, and does not eat, which is called "depressive stupor." However, a careful psychiatric examination shows that the patient still shows painful and depressed emotions. Patients with anxiety may fidget and grasp their fingers
